What is the cheapest month to fly to Erbil?

To calculate monthly average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each month over the last year for round-trip flights to Erbil,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the median of all values for each month.

The cheapest month for flights to Erbil is September, where tickets cost £392 on average for return flights. On the other hand, the most expensive months are July and August, where the average cost of tickets from the United Kingdom is £703 and £673 respectively. For one-way flights, the best month to travel is November with an average price of £149.

FAQs - booking Erbil flights

  • Does Erbil Airport have an airport lounge?

    Yes, the main lounge at Erbil Airport is the Newroz Business Class Lounge. Passengers with a Business Class ticket have priority access, but when there's space the lounge also accepts walk-in customers for 57,464.50 IQD (about 28 GBP) each. The lounge is especially beneficial for business travellers; the internet at Erbil Airport is much faster and easier to access from the business lounge, and the lounge also has computers and printing facilities. The lounge also offers free premium food, beer, and wine.

  • Does Erbil Airport have any airport hotels?

    There are no hotels on-site at Erbil Airport, but there are several nearby with free airport shuttles. Best Western Plus Erbil and Darin Plaza Hotel are both around 15min away from the airport, and offer free transfers upon request (you can either book your shuttle when you book the hotel, or call for shuttle pickup from the airport when you land). Grand Palace Hotel is also 15min from the airport, and can arrange taxi pick-up for about 43,098.39 IQD (around 21 GBP) each way.

  • Can I fly direct from London to Erbil?

    Unfortunately, there are no direct flights from London to Erbil, but luckily there are plenty of stopover choices. For example, Lufthansa has a route with a stop in Frankfurt Airport (FRA), Pegasus Airlines has a route, which stops at Istanbul Sabiha Gokcen (SAW), and Austrian Airlines stops at Vienna Airport (VIE).

  • How can I get from Erbil Airport to Erbil?

    The only public transport available from Erbil is the shuttle bus to the airport car park, so you'll have to get a taxi. Taxis cost around 36,941.48 IQD (around 18 GBP) for a one-way trip to the centre, but you should book your taxi from inside the airport and arrange your fare before you board. It's important to note that on your way into the airport, your taxi will be stopped for a security baggage check; you may have to briefly exit your vehicle, but you'll be allowed on your way quickly.

  • What are the quickest flights to Erbil?

    If you are flying from London, the fastest flights to Erbil are with Austrian Airlines and depart from London Heathrow Airport. Passengers on these flights can expect to reach Erbil in around 7h. For quick flights from Manchester Airport or from Birmingham Airport, your best option is to fly with Turkish Airlines. This journey includes one layover in Istanbul and takes just under 8h.

  • How far is Erbil Intl Airport from central Erbil?

    Central Erbil is 4 miles away from Erbil Intl Airport.

  • What is the name of Erbil’s airport?

    All flights to Erbil land at Erbil Intl Airport. The airport code is EBL,and it can also be referred to as Erbil Intl.

  • Erbil Airport (EBL) has multiple 24/7 shops and cafes, so you'll definitely be able to grab some food or drinks to refresh yourself after your long journey.
  • If you plan on travelling by car when you're in Erbil, you could book both your hire car and flight at the same time through KAYAK, then pick the car up when you land. car hire desks are located right next to the meet and greet hall in the Arrivals Area; you'll see them once you've collected your bags.
  • Erbil is in the region of Iraq considered the safest for travellers, so it's a good choice of airport for your trip.
  • If you need special assistance at Erbil Airport, reach out to your airline when you book your ticket (or up to 48h before you're due to land) and they'll make sure everything is ready before you arrive.
  • Erbil Airport has a 24/7 bank and Currency Exchange Desk, so regardless of when you land you'll be able to purchase your Iraqi dinar at the airport.
  • If you plan to stay in Erbil or the wider Kurdistan Region during your trip to Iraq, you can get a visa on arrival which will remain valid for 30 days. These visas can be obtained at Erbil Airport when you land. However, if you plan to travel to other parts of Iraq, you will need to check with the Iraqi Embassy in London to obtain the correct visa. You must also have a valid British passport with at least six months of ongoing validity after your planned arrival date.
  • Being picked up by car from Erbil Airport? Passengers arriving on flights to Erbil will find a free shuttle bus stop located directly outside the Arrivals terminal. This shuttle departs every 15min and connects passengers with the short stay car park where your lift can wait for you.
  • Passengers who want to enjoy some peaceful contemplation before their connecting flight can make use of the on-site prayer room located in the Departures Area at Erbil Airport.
